How they compare

South Africa currently reports 87.0% against 86.8% in Iran (Islamic Republic of), a difference of 0.2%.

The two have swapped places 2 times across 10 shared years of data; in 2015 it was South Africa ahead.

Iran (Islamic Republic of) ranks 99th and South Africa ranks 98th of 185 countries.

South Africa has averaged higher in every one of the 2 decades both report.

Head to head by decade

Decade Iran (Islamic Republic of) South Africa Difference Ahead
2010s 67.8% 73.9% 6.1% South Africa
2020s 80.4% 86.8% 6.4% South Africa

Averages of every year both report within each decade.
